Identifying a broken pipe under a bathroom sink can be challenging due to its concealed location. However, certain telltale signs may indicate a potential problem:

  • Visible water leaks or puddles beneath the sink
  • Unusual noises, such as dripping or gurgling sounds, coming from the sink area
  • Persistent dampness or mold growth around the base of the sink or vanity
  • Reduced water pressure or flow from the sink faucet

If you suspect a broken pipe under your bathroom sink, it's essential to take immediate action to prevent further damage. Turn off the main water supply to your home and contact a qualified plumber for assistance.

The causes of broken pipes under bathroom sinks can vary, but some common culprits include:

  • Excessive water pressure in the plumbing system
  • Corrosion or rust buildup on pipes, especially in older homes
  • Physical damage to pipes caused by accidental impact or improper installation
  • Freezing temperatures that cause pipes to burst
  • Wear and tear over time, especially for pipes made of inferior materials

It's important to note that identifying the underlying cause of the broken pipe is crucial for preventing future occurrences.

The consequences of a broken pipe under a bathroom sink can be significant and range from minor inconveniences to major property damage:

  • Water damage to flooring, walls, and ceiling, leading to costly repairs
  • Mold and mildew growth, posing health risks and compromising indoor air quality
  • Increased water bills due to water leakage
  • Potential structural damage to the bathroom or surrounding areas if the leak is not addressed promptly

Therefore, it's imperative to address a broken pipe under a bathroom sink as soon as possible to minimize the potential consequences.

Repairing a broken pipe under a bathroom sink typically involves the following steps:

  • Locating the exact position of the break using water detectors or visual inspection
  • Cutting off the water supply to the sink and draining any remaining water
  • Removing the damaged section of the pipe and replacing it with a new one, ensuring proper fittings and connections
  • Testing the repair by turning the water supply back on and checking for any leaks

In some cases, it may be necessary to access the pipe from underneath the bathroom, requiring removal of the vanity or sink. It's recommended to entrust pipe repair to a licensed plumber to ensure the job is done correctly and safely.
